In Thursday’s edition of The LaGrange Daily News, we wrote about 24 local high school students being inducted into the LaGrange Youth Council.

The youth council is an advisory board who will give advice to the City of LaGrange. The council gives local students a say in the decision making process of city government.

The council is composed of students from LaGrange High School, Lafayette Christian School  and LaGrange Academy.

The Youth Council is a great way for students to get involved in the community. These are our future leaders, even if they do not stay in LaGrange. They get to watch city council meetings and see how decisions are made for the city. The  local government is preparing them for how to compromise, how to legislate and representing others.

Through the youth council, city leaders also gets a chance to interact with the youth of the community. Local leaders get to learn what matters to these students and impart their wisdom on them.
